From b284d078f196af80a105dc3bcb610d8ed37d9251 Mon Sep 17 00:00:00 2001
From: ZhuDongming <773644075@qq.com>
Date: Fri, 08 Nov 2019 11:49:29 +0800
Subject: [PATCH] update

---
 src/main/java/com/moral/controller/RoleController.java |   28 +++++++++++++++++++++++++++-
 1 files changed, 27 insertions(+), 1 deletions(-)

diff --git a/src/main/java/com/moral/controller/RoleController.java b/src/main/java/com/moral/controller/RoleController.java
index 1d5c462..a69b41b 100644
--- a/src/main/java/com/moral/controller/RoleController.java
+++ b/src/main/java/com/moral/controller/RoleController.java
@@ -1,8 +1,11 @@
 package com.moral.controller;
 
+import java.util.List;
+
 import org.springframework.beans.factory.annotation.Autowired;
 import org.springframework.web.bind.annotation.CrossOrigin;
 import org.springframework.web.bind.annotation.GetMapping;
+import org.springframework.web.bind.annotation.PathVariable;
 import org.springframework.web.bind.annotation.PostMapping;
 import org.springframework.web.bind.annotation.RequestBody;
 import org.springframework.web.bind.annotation.RequestMapping;
@@ -11,7 +14,6 @@
 import com.moral.common.bean.PageBean;
 import com.moral.common.bean.ResultBean;
 import com.moral.entity.Role;
-import com.moral.service.ChannelService;
 import com.moral.service.RoleService;
 
 @RestController
@@ -21,6 +23,11 @@
 
     @Autowired
     RoleService roleService;
+
+    @GetMapping("page-list")
+    public PageBean pageList(PageBean pageBean) {
+        return roleService.queryByPageBean(pageBean);
+    }
 
     @GetMapping("count-by-example")
     public ResultBean<Integer> countByExample(PageBean pageBean){
@@ -46,4 +53,23 @@
         return resultBean;
     }
 
+    @GetMapping("get-role-ids")
+    public List<Integer> getRoleIds(int accountId){
+        return roleService.getRoleIds(accountId);
+    }
+
+    @PostMapping("allot-role/{id}")
+    public ResultBean allotRole(@PathVariable("id") Integer accountId, @RequestBody Integer [] roleIds){
+        ResultBean resultBean = new ResultBean();
+        if(accountId==null){
+            resultBean.setCode(ResultBean.NO_PERMISSION);
+            resultBean.setMessage("������ID���������null");
+            return resultBean;
+        }else{
+            roleService.allotRole(accountId,roleIds);
+            resultBean.setCode(ResultBean.SUCCESS);
+        }
+        return resultBean;
+    }
+
 }

--
Gitblit v1.8.0